报告摘要 Abstract:
Inspired by Fock-Goncharov's amalgamation procedure, Shen-Weng introduced string diagrams, which are very useful to describe many interesting skew-symmetrizable matrices closely related with Lie theory. We prove that the skew-symmetrizable matrices from string diagrams are in the smallest class of skew-symmetrizable matrices containing the 1×1 zero matrix and closed under mutations and source-sink extensions. This result applies to the exchange matrices of cluster algebras from double Bruhat cells, unipotent cells, double Bott-Samelson cells and so on. Our main result can be used to explain why many skew-symmetrizable matrices from Lie theory have reddening sequences. It can be also used to prove some interesting results regarding non-degenerate potentials on many quivers from Lie theory.
